Hello,
On 03/03/2016 09:17 PM, Jim Meyering wrote:
gzip snapshot:
http://meyering.net/gzip/gzip-1.6.42-d6d4.tar.xz
On AIX 7.1, "make check" fails to start perhaps due to shell syntax/makefile
syntax errors.
BTW, "gmake check" does succeed.
The error is:
===
$ cd tests
$ make check-TESTS V=1
/bin/sh: 0403-057 Syntax error at line 1 : `if' is not matched.
make: 1254-004 The error code from the last command is 2.
Stop.
make: 1254-004 The error code from the last command is 2.
Stop.
===
On OpenSoalris 5.11, both i86pc and sun4u, test 'zgrep-signal' fails. log
attached.
(note: no failure on OpenSolaris 5.10).
On Minix 3.3.0, gzip fails to build due to gnulib's fflush module. log
attached.
Seems similar to "issue 2" here:
http://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-gnulib/2014-09/msg00074.html
Otherwise, No failures on:
CentOS 7 + 6.5, amd64
Ubuntu 14.04, amd64
Ubuntu 15.04 amd64 + i686
openSUSE 42.1, 13.1, amd64
Fedora 23, 22, 21, amd64
Debian 8.1, 7.6, amd64
Trisquel 7.0, 6.0.1, amd64
Fedora-21, ppc64le
Fedora-20, ppc64
Ubuntu-14, aarch64
OpenBSD 5.8, 5.7, 5.6, amd64
FreeBSD 10.1, 9.3, amd64
NetBSD 7.0, 6.1.4, amd64
GNU Hurd 0.7, i686
Debian-7/kFreeBSD-9, amd64
OpenSolaris 5.10 on i86pc and suv4u/sub4v
